Research Overview

Endomorphin-1

Endomorphin-1 is a key research peptide in studies of endogenous mu-opioid signaling and spinal analgesia. Like other peptide analgesics, its main translational hurdles are enzymatic instability, limited oral bioavailability, and delivery across barriers.

DADLE

DADLE has been studied for analgesic, neuroprotective, and receptor-selective opioid effects in animal and tissue models. It remains important as a mechanistic probe because it is more stable than endogenous enkephalins but still peptide-like in its delivery constraints.
